How We Rank Schools

Every school list on this site is ordered by the BOC Score, computed from the most recent school-level data published by the U.S. Department of Education (College Scorecard and IPEDS). To qualify, a school must be currently operating and accredited by an ag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education. Each eligible school is then scored on five measures, percentile-ranked against schools at the same credential level:

  • Graduation rate 30%
  • Median earnings, 10 years after entry 25%
  • Average net price (lower is better) 20%
  • Retention rate 15%
  • Fully online availability 10%

Schools without enough outcome data appear after ranked schools, without a score. On this page, schools are ordered by distance from Gallatin. Advertising never affects these rankings. Read the full methodology.

Social Work Wages Near Gallatin

Gallatin is part of the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N metro area (BLS area code 34980). Where MSA-level wages are published, the table below shows MSA medians; otherwise it falls back to Tennessee statewide.

OccupationMedian WageSourceCOL-Adjusted (US=100)
Child, Family, and School Social Worker$55,630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$57,767
Healthcare Social Worker$65,040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$67,539
Mental Health and Substance Abuse Social Worker$48,630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$50,498
Social Worker, All Other$58,780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$61,038
Social and Community Service Manager$89,840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$93,292
Social and Human Service Assistant$43,860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$45,545
Community Health Worker$44,440Nashville-Davidson–Murfreesboro–Franklin, TN$46,147

Source: BLS, May 2025 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.
